MADD PSA's
© MADD
Alcohol is the No. 1 drug problem among America's young people and is
a factor in the leading cause of death for youth: motor vehicle crashes.
The average age youth begin to drink is 12.8 years. In 2004, alcohol-related traffic
deaths increased for the first time in 5 years to
16,653 - the largest percentage increase on record. MADD PSA's address alcohol
use and abuse.
The Anti-Drug PSA's
© theantidrug.com
The
White House Office of National Drug Control Policy
launched the National Youth Anti-Drug Media Campaign in 1998. Dozens of PSA's educate and empower youth
ages 9-18 to reject illegal drugs. They target
vulnerable middle-school adolescents, their
parents, and other adults who influence the choices
young people make.
